Live From Fairfield! It's A Saturday Night Win as Sacred Heart Defeats Manhattan in Five-Set Thriller

Pioneers Prevail 3-2 in a Tense, Heated Match Marked by Momentum Swings, Coaches Challenges and Three Yellow Cards

FAIRFIELD, CONN. — The Sacred Heart University Men's Volleyball Team defeated Manhattan University in a dramatic five-set match on Saturday night at the Pitt Center. The contest was filled with momentum swings, intense rallies, challenges and animated play from both teams. 

Records:  

Sacred Heart (2-2)  

Manhattan  (2-3)   

Top Performers:  

Aleksa Mandic - 17 kills 

Armaan Dosanjh: 45 assists

How It Happened:  

Sacred Heart started the match strong in the first set. Aleksa Mandic and Armaan Dosanjh delivered early kills, and the Pioneers capitalized on Manhattan attack errors to stay competitive. Zach Flynn added a kill, while Petr Beranek contributed with some timely attacks in the middle of the set. Austin Buchanan and Ben Lillie helped secure points at the net with blocks and solid serving, putting extra pressure on Manhattan. In the closing moments, Mandic, Dosanjh, and Flynn came through with key kills to take the set 25-23.

The Pioneers carried their momentum into the second set. Mandic and Flynn started with quick kills, and Dosanjh and Beranek maintained a steady offensive rhythm. Lillie and Buchanan added value with strong serves and blocks, forcing errors from Manhattan. Sacred Heart stayed within striking distance throughout the set, and Mandic and Flynn finished with clutch kills to secure a 25-19 win.

In the third set, Sacred Heart got off to another fast start. Mandic and Flynn scored consecutive kills, and points off Manhattan service errors helped the Pioneers build an early lead. Dosanjh and Beranek continued to contribute important attacks, while Harryzen Soares and Lillie provided strong serves and defensive plays that kept the team in control. Mandic finished the set with critical kills but Manhattan closed it out 25-19.

Manhattan pushed back in the fourth set, but Sacred Heart stayed competitive. Mandic, Flynn, and Dosanjh scored early, and Beranek added key points in the middle of the set. Soares and Lillie put pressure on Manhattan with serves and blocks, and Buchanan made important contributions at the net. Sacred Heart pulled ahead late, winning the set 25-22 and forcing a decisive fifth set.

The fifth set was intense from the start. Sacred Heart jumped ahead with kills from Mandic, Dosanjh, and Flynn. Points off Manhattan errors and strong serves from Beranek helped the Pioneers maintain control. Lillie, Buchanan, and Soares contributed with clutch attacks and solid defense to keep the lead. In the final stretch, Mandic, Dosanjh and Flynn delivered the key kills that sealed the set 23-21 and earned Sacred Heart the match victory.
